大灯更换模块编程是汽车电子系统中不可或缺的环节,它不仅保证了大灯的照明效果,还增强了系统的智能化和安全性,作为一名对汽车电子工作原理充满好奇的工程师,我深知在编程过程中需要严谨的态度和细致的工作,这次大灯更换模块的编程学习,我决定深入研究,结合实际案例,逐步掌握这一技术。

我需要了解大灯模块的基本组成和功能,大灯模块通常由多个部分组成,包括前大灯、后大灯和调节灯,前大灯负责 overriding 大灯的亮度,而调节灯则可以根据道路状况进行调整,在编程之前,我需要先了解大灯模块的硬件需求,包括模块的型号、接口、连接方式以及兼容性要求。

我选择了一款适合前大灯的模块,其接口支持了多种大灯类型,包括LED、荧光和 daylight mode 大灯,通过查阅相关资料,我了解到前大灯模块通常需要两个独立的模块,分别对应前左右两侧大灯的控制功能,我决定先选择前左大灯和前右大灯的模块,并分别进行编程。

在硬件选型过程中,我选择了三种不同的前大灯模块,分别是模块1、模块2和模块3,通过对比这些模块的兼容性,我决定使用模块2来安装前左大灯,因为其接口较为简单,操作起来更方便,我还需要注意模块的物理连接方式,确保在安装过程中不会损坏大灯模块。

我开始学习如何在编程软件中安装和配置大灯模块,使用了专业的编程工具,我选择了Python语言,并安装了Python在线开发环境,在安装过程中,我遇到了一些小问题,但通过查阅文档和学习教程,我最终解决了这些问题。

在编程过程中,我严格按照教程步骤操作,逐步完成大灯模块的安装和配置,我打开Python开发环境,点击安装模块的按钮,选择模块2,并将其添加到控制台,我进入模块的设置界面,选择大灯类型,并进行初始化,通过这些步骤,我成功安装了前左大灯的控制代码。

在调试过程中,我遇到了一些问题,但最终通过反复调试和参考教程,我成功解决了一部分问题,当我尝试调整大灯亮度时,发现模块的控制代码需要调整参数,但操作起来非常直观,我还学习了如何使用调试工具,以确保程序运行时大灯的照明效果。

在完成前左大灯的编程后,我决定重新选择前右大灯模块并进行编程,同样地,我选择了模块3,并按照相同的步骤进行了操作,在安装过程中,我再次遇到了一些小问题,但通过学习和参考教程,我最终成功完成了前右大灯的编程。

在编程完成后,我开始测试大灯的照明效果,当我运行程序时,大灯的亮度和调节功能都正常工作,我注意到在某些复杂的道路条件下,大灯的亮度仍然不够高,我决定在编程时增加亮度调节的范围,并调整控制代码以适应不同的大灯类型。

通过这次大灯更换模块的编程学习,我深刻体会到技术在实际应用中的重要性,我也认识到在编程过程中需要严谨的态度和细致的工作,我计划在未来的学习中继续深入研究大灯模块的编程技术,掌握更多相关的操作和优化方法。